Abstract: Landscape connectivity is a parameter which measures the ecological process by which the subpopulations of a landscape arc interconnected into a demographic functional unit. It is a landscape phenomenon which describes the relationships between landscape subunits. The landscape connectivity is different from the landscape connectedness which describes the characteristics of landscape pattern, the landscape connectivity mainly describes the function of landscape elements and their relationship, which can be measured by measuring the degree to which the landscape pattern facilitates or impedes movement among resource patches. The landscape connectivity is relative and abstract, which is changeable for different ecological process and studying objective. The emergence and application of connectivity in landscape study are very useful for biodivcrsity protection, biological resource management, landscape design and planning.
